It shall not be this way among you. Instead, whoever wants to become great among you must be your servant, (Matthew 20:26)
In this passage Jesus is teaching about leadership and servanthood.
Jesus explains that true greatness doesn’t come from being in a position of authority, but rather in serving others.
Put others before your own ambitions.
Jesus is calling you to be a servant leader. ~ Jeff M Newman
